2. About Ashtanga Yoga in Arunachal Pradesh

Ashtanga Yoga is a dynamic and physically demanding practice that follows a specific sequence of postures linked by breath (vinyasa). It is known for its structured approach and the use of drishti (gaze points) and bandhas (energy locks) to enhance focus and internal energy. In Arunachal Pradesh, Ashtanga Yoga is practiced in retreats that offer a serene and natural environment, perfect for deepening one’s practice and achieving physical and mental well-being. These retreats provide a disciplined approach to yoga, fostering strength, flexibility, and mindfulness.
 

3. History of Ashtanga Yoga in Arunachal Pradesh

Ashtanga Yoga, developed by Sri K. Pattabhi Jois in the 20th century, has its roots in the ancient Indian text, the Yoga Korunta. The practice was passed down through generations and formalized into the modern Ashtanga system, which gained international recognition in the 20th century.
